Getting a Toyota Corolla on finance

Getting a used Toyota Corolla via finance necessitates a blend of prudent planning and understanding of the available financing avenues. This guide will lead you through the essential steps and options to consider in your car financing journey.

1. Understand Your Needs and Budget:

  • Model Selection: Identify the Corolla model and variant that fit your needs.
  • Budgeting: Define a clear budget for the down payment and monthly installments.

2. Explore Financing Options:

a. Bank Loan:
  • Advantages: Typically offers lower interest rates and structured payment plans.
  • Challenges: May have stricter approval criteria.
b. Hire Purchase (HP):
  • Advantages: Simple and leads to ownership after final payment.
  • Challenges: Higher monthly payments compared to other options.
c. Personal Contract Purchase (PCP):
  • Advantages: Lower monthly payments and flexible end-of-contract options.
  • Challenges: Large final payment if you opt for ownership.
d. Dealer Financing:
  • Advantages: Convenient and may provide promotional deals.
  • Challenges: Can have higher interest rates than other sources.
e. Peer-to-Peer Lending (P2P):
  • Advantages: Quick and potentially competitive rates.
  • Challenges: Necessity to validate the platform's reliability.

Rivals in the British Market:

While the Toyota Corolla maintains its appeal, it faces competition in the British compact car segment:

  • Volkswagen Golf: The Golf is a popular choice for British drivers, known for its solid build quality and versatile range of engines.
  • Ford Focus: Ford's Focus offers a dynamic driving experience and an array of technology options, catering to various preferences.
  • Vauxhall Astra: The Astra provides a British-made option with a practical design, offering a comfortable ride for UK motorists.
  • Hyundai i30: Hyundai's i30 impresses with its affordability, comprehensive warranty, and a range of tech features that appeal to British drivers.
